Prince on the Run: A Dragon-Slayer Academy Romance
by Lucian Reef
Part 1 of the Crownless Prince Saga series
Born with a crown he never asked for, Prince Carthea Athelion has spent his entire life trapped inside palace walls, groomed for a future he cannot endure. The kingdom expects a ruler. His mother expects obedience. But Carthea dreams of something forbidden for a royal heir-to become a dragon slayer, to fight with his own hands, to shape his own life.On the night the court announces his arranged marriage, Carthea escapes the capital under a stolen cloak and a stolen name. His destination: The Citadel of Ashwind, an elite academy where warriors train to face the creatures that stalk the borders of the world. He plans to blend in, survive the trials, and finally claim his freedom.What he does not plan for is Rozan Vale.Rozan is everything Carthea is not-a disciplined fighter, a commoner with sharp instincts, and a trainee who sees through lies too easily. When Carthea stumbles into his first combat test, Rozan steps in with the kind of steady confidence that earns enemies and admirers in equal measure. Their first clash is nearly dangerous. Their second is unavoidable.Their partnership? Completely against the rules.But the Citadel tests more than strength.It tests fear. It tests loyalty.And when the academy unleashes illusions born from each trainee's deepest terror, Carthea's past bleeds into the present-dragons, fire, a father's death, and a crown he cannot outrun.Rozan senses the truth long before Carthea is ready to speak it.He sees the reflexes polished by private tutors, the hesitation of someone raised in silk, the haunted eyes of a boy carrying a secret heavier than any blade. And despite himself, Rozan becomes the one person Carthea cannot push away.As the trials grow deadlier and rival cadets turn cruel, the academy demands absolute honesty from its warriors.But Carthea's greatest strength is the one thing he cannot reveal:his name.And in a world where princes do not fight and guards do not fall for the people they protect, Carthea and Rozan are walking a line thinner than dragon-glass-one spark away from burning the life Carthea left behind… and the new one he is desperate to claim.A runaway prince.A hardened trainee.A dangerous academy where fear wears a dragon's face.An attraction neither of them is allowed to feel.PRINCE ON THE RUN begins a slow-burn romantasy filled with tension, secrets, combat training, and a connection powerful enough to defy a kingdom.

The Crown He Chose to Leave: A Love Stronger Than a Kingdom
by Lucian Reef
Part 3 of the Crownless Prince Saga series
Prince Carthea Athelion returns to his kingdom with a secret heavier than any crown and a bond the court would destroy if they ever uncovered it. Once, he ran from the palace to escape the life chosen for him. Now he walks its halls again-an unwilling heir trapped beneath duty, ceremony, and eyes that judge his every breath. The court sees a prince reclaimed. The Queen sees a son restored. But Carthea knows the truth: nothing about this life feels like his.The one person who makes staying bearable is the one person he cannot claim-Rozan Vale, the warrior who trained beside him at the Citadel, fought through illusions to reach him, and saw the real Carthea long before the crown did.To keep Rozan close without exposing their forbidden bond, the Queen assigns him the role of Shadow Guard, a position that demands absolute loyalty and absolute silence. Rozan must walk at Carthea's side yet behave as if they are strangers. He must watch over the prince without reaching for him. He must protect him without ever letting "protection" become something more.But the kingdom is shifting.A covert faction spreads fear through the palace.Assassins slip into hidden passages.Enemies Carthea made at the Citadel now move through the marble corridors with new purpose. When Rozan uncovers sabotage in the guard ranks, Carthea realizes the threats closing in are not aimed at the crown-they are aimed at him.And then the mountain roars.A Fallen Drake, bound by ancient blood to Carthea's lineage, awakens from centuries of slumber. Its call shakes the throne and drags Carthea toward a destiny carved in fire and loss. The closer the creature draws, the more Carthea's buried memories rise: his father's death, the expectations that strangled his childhood, the terror of becoming something he never chose to be.Rozan becomes Carthea's anchor as the world tilts-protecting him through political storms, moonlit ceremonies, and nights where the palace walls feel more like a cage. But when Rozan is nearly killed protecting him, Carthea discovers a power within himself he cannot ignore, born of blood he wishes he did not carry. The encounter with the Fallen Drake forces Carthea to face the truth neither the court nor the Queen can accept:he cannot be the king they want.With the Queen's failing health and the court's pressure mounting, Carthea must make the most devastating choice of his life. Will he ascend the throne and sacrifice Rozan for the kingdom's stability? Or will he walk away from the crown entirely, choosing the man who has stood between him and every blade fate has thrown?When Carthea stands before the court and speaks the words no heir has ever dared, the palace trembles. Chains break. Masks shatter. And for the first time, Carthea feels the sky open around him-not as a prince, not as an heir, but as a man who chose his own path.The throne was his birthright.Rozan is his choice.Together, they step beyond the borders of Athelion, toward a world waiting to be reclaimed-not with a crown, but with freedom and a love strong enough to defy a kingdom.THE CROWN HE CHOSE TO LEAVE delivers an epic, emotional finale of dragons, destiny, sacrifice, and the slow-burn romance of two souls who refuse to let the world decide their fate.
